Abstract

The development and effective use of natural resources is essential for meeting crucial societal needs and for the economic development of a nation. Discussed here is the case of hydraulic fracturing which is used to fracture underground formations to recover natural gas and oil. Described in the article are economic benefits and environmental and human health implications of this technology; views on these aspects rapidly become controversial. Presented here is a consensus building paradigm to address and mitigate controversies related to the implementation of this technology.
